Well to get technical there isn't a "sleep" function in flash. The best you can do is use setTimeout, which will call a function back in a specified amount of time. Everything including screen drawing, mouse interaction, effects/animations, code execution, etc all run in a single thread, which means if you could actually sleep(1) it would lock everything up for the full second. |
